Quick answer
Prepare the parent entity registration, decision to open the branch, new premises, branch manager/contact, PAN/VAT treatment and local/sector permits.
Eligibility
- Companies or firms opening a second location
- Businesses opening shops, offices, counters or outlets
Required documents checklist
- □ Parent entity certificate
- □ Board/owner decision
- □ Branch premises proof
- □ Manager/authorized-person identity
- □ Tax and sector-license instructions
Step-by-step process
- Define whether the location is a branch, outlet or separate entity.
- Approve it internally.
- Prepare premises and manager records.
- Complete local and tax registration.
- Update invoices, signboard and sector permits.
Fees and timelines
- Local, tax, entity and sector charges vary.
- Branches can have separate reporting or invoicing duties.
Common mistakes
- Opening without parent authorization
- Using head-office address locally
- Wrong PAN treatment
- No branch manager record

Why this matters
A branch belongs to an existing legal entity but operates at another location. Records should show that relationship clearly.

The decision point most applicants miss
Confirm whether the new location needs a branch registration, separate company/firm or only local operating permit.
